Garver: Could See SpaceX Mars Missions in 4-5 Years

As SpaceX successfully launches its Starship rocket for the 6th time, Lori Garver, operating adviser at Bessemer Venture Partners and former NASA Deputy Administrator, details what the triumphs could mean for Elon Musk’s space venture. I Taught Rats to Drive. They Taught Me to Enjoy the Ride | Kelly Lambert | TED

What can happy rats teach us about human joy? Behavioral neuroscientist Kelly Lambert describes how her team trained rats to drive tiny cars to earn treats — and noticed something surprising about how effort and anticipation affect the brain. The experiment opens new questions about how reward, agency and “behaviorceuticals” might help build resilience and…

First Truckload of Antimatter Unlocks New Sci-Fi Possibilities

The BASE experiment at CERN, on the France-Switzerland border, is celebrating the first successful transport of antimatter by truck. The newfound ability to transport antimatter offsite will empower scientists to study it in greater detail without interference from the giant magnets that power CERN’s antimatter factory, possibly unlocking hidden truths about the nature of the…
